Kendriya Vidyalaya approved for Dharmanagar; Speaker Biswa Bandhu Sen thanks Union Education Minister Dharmendra Pradhan

Agartala, 25th July 2025:   The Centre has taken steps to establish a Kendriya Vidyalaya in Dharmanagar, North Tripura following a request by Tripura Assembly Speaker Biswa Bandhu Sen.

In a letter earlier, Sen urged Union Education Minister Dharmendra Pradhan to consider the long-pending demand of the people of Dharmanagar for quality education under the Kendriya Vidyalaya system.

Responding to the appeal, the Union Minister informed that the matter has been forwarded to the concerned department for necessary action.

Expressing gratitude, Speaker Sen said, “This marks a major milestone for Dharmanagar. It fulfills a longstanding demand and opens the door to national-level education for our children.” He also praised the Centre’s commitment to educational development and regional equity.

The upcoming school is expected to benefit thousands of students in North Tripura.
